VIU’s Doug White calls First Nations vote critical in upcoming election

The Director of VIU’s Centre for Pre-Confederation Treaties and Reconciliation says First Nations people can have a real say in determining the outcome of the upcoming federal election.

Doug White says there’s a long history of aboriginal people being excluded from voting, but times have changed.

Doug White says federal law and policy has a major impact on First nations people, so voting in federal elections is critical.

White says the AFN has identified 51 ridings where the First Nations vote could have a major impact. They include Cowichan-Malahat-Langford, Nanaimo-Ladysmith, Coutenay-Alberni, and North Island – Powell River.
